Wired has updated its buying guide to the best Alexa-enabled speakers and smart displays, highlighting four current picks after testing Amazon's full range of Echo devices. The refresh is notable mainly for pricing changes: Amazon has raised the base cost of several models, including its newest and most recommended speakers, making the guide's advice on which device offers the best value more relevant for shoppers.

The reviewer's top overall pick is the Echo Dot Max at $120 (up from $100), praised for sound quality that rivals the discontinued standard Echo, plus a built-in smart home hub and bundled Alexa+ access (after a 30-day trial, requiring Prime or a $20 monthly fee). For a cheaper, voice-command-focused option, the older Echo Dot is recommended at $80 (up from $50). For smart displays, the Echo Show 11 at $250 is the top newer pick, with the third-generation Echo Show 8 at $150 offered as a cheaper alternative.
